‘Star Wars: The Force Awakens’ Soundtrack Wins Grammy Award

John Williams has won his 23rd the Grammy Award for the original soundtrack album of Star Wars: The Force Awakens. Williams’ work for the seventh installment in the Star Wars saga was the winner in the Best Score Soundtrack for Visual Media category, where Thomas Newman’s Bridge of Spies, Ennio Morricone’s The Hateful Eight, Alva Noto & Ryuichi Sakamoto’s The Revenant, and Kyle Dixon & Michael Stein’s Stranger Things were also nominated.

The 59th Grammy Awards were held in Los Angeles on February 12, 2017.
